🔧 Fix Gitea Actions for zero-downtime deployment
- Create new ci-cd-zero-downtime-fixed.yml workflow
- Disable old workflows that try to access port 3000 directly
- New workflow uses docker-compose.zero-downtime.yml
- Health checks now use nginx on port 80 instead of direct port 3000
- Fixes the 'Connection refused' errors in Gitea Actions
✅ Actions now properly work with zero-downtime nginx setup
